The waters off North Carolina’s Cape Hatteras are home to more marine mammals than anywhere else along the East Coast. And with talk of opening the whole coast to offshore drilling, and a swelling ocean plastics problem, environmentalists and scientists near Hatteras have teamed to look out for that specific spot.

Their work is gaining momentum. Locals are joining “Fishing4Plastic Tournaments” to see how much plastic they can pull from the water. Charter boat fishermen take researchers and students out to the middle of the ocean to collect and sample plastic debris.
